How to Choose the Right Rotary Hammer Drill
Choosing the right rotary hammer drill depends heavily on the types of projects you anticipate tackling. These powerful tools aren’t one-size-fits-all, and understanding key features will save you time, money, and frustration. Here’s a breakdown of what to consider:
Impact Energy (Joules)
Impact energy, measured in Joules (J), is arguably the most important factor. It determines the hammer’s ability to break through tough materials like concrete. Higher Joules mean more power. For light-duty tasks like hanging pictures or small anchor installations, 1-2J may suffice. However, for demolition work, breaking up foundations, or frequent drilling into hard concrete, you’ll want a rotary hammer with 5J or more. Consider your typical project size – consistently tackling large concrete slabs demands a higher J rating than occasional small repairs. A lower impact energy will struggle and potentially damage the tool, while too much power for a small job is inefficient and can be harder to control.
Functionality: Modes & Versatility
Rotary hammers offer various modes, impacting their usability. The core modes are:
- Rotary Only: Drills into wood, metal, and plastic like a standard drill.
- Hammer Only: For chipping, demolition, and breaking materials without rotation.
- Rotary Hammer (Hammer Drilling): Combines rotation and hammering for efficient drilling into concrete, brick, and masonry.
Some models offer additional features like adjustable chisel positioning. A 3 or 4-function hammer provides the greatest versatility, allowing you to handle a wider range of tasks. If you only plan on drilling into concrete occasionally, a simpler model might suffice, but for professional use or varied projects, more modes are beneficial.
Chuck Type (SDS-Plus vs. SDS-Max)
The chuck determines the size and type of drill bits the hammer can accept.
- SDS-Plus: The most common type, used for lighter-duty applications and smaller hammers. Bits are easily inserted and locked with a simple twist. Suitable for concrete up to about 1.5 inches in diameter.
- SDS-Max: Designed for heavier-duty work and larger hammers. It handles larger diameter bits and provides superior power transfer. Ideal for demolition, core drilling, and breaking up thick concrete.
Choosing the correct chuck type is crucial; you can’t use SDS-Max bits in an SDS-Plus hammer.
Additional Features to Consider
- Vibration Control: Reduces user fatigue during prolonged use, especially important for larger projects. Look for models with “active vibration control” or similar technology.
- Adjustable Handle: A 360° adjustable handle improves ergonomics and allows access to tight spaces.
- Weight: Lighter hammers are easier to maneuver, while heavier hammers often deliver more power. Consider your physical strength and the type of work you’ll be doing.
- Variable Speed Control: Allows you to adjust the speed for different materials and applications.
- Clutch System: Protects the tool and user from sudden torque reactions if the bit jams.

FAQs
What impact energy (Joules) do I need for a rotary hammer drill?
The ideal impact energy depends on your projects. For light tasks (hanging pictures), 1-2 Joules is enough. For demolition or frequent concrete drilling, 5 Joules or more is recommended. Choosing the right rotary hammer drill with sufficient Joules prevents tool damage and improves efficiency.
What’s the difference between SDS-Plus and SDS-Max chucks?
SDS-Plus is for lighter-duty jobs and smaller hammers, accepting bits up to 1.5 inches. SDS-Max is for heavy-duty work, larger hammers, and thicker concrete, handling larger diameter bits. You cannot interchange bits between these two chuck types.
What are the different modes on a rotary hammer drill used for?
Rotary hammers typically have Rotary Only (drilling wood/metal), Hammer Only (chipping/demolition), and Rotary Hammer (drilling concrete/masonry) modes. A 3 or 4-function rotary hammer drill offers maximum versatility for various applications.
How important is vibration control on a rotary hammer?
Vibration control significantly reduces user fatigue during prolonged use. Models with features like “active vibration control” or VDT (Vibration Damping Technology) are highly recommended, especially for larger projects where you’ll be using the tool extensively.
